Kenneth Ricci, Chairman
Kenneth Ricci has spent over 30 years developing innovative services in the aviation industry. Beginning with the founding of Corporate Wings in 1980, Kenn led the success of many aviation entities including Flight Options, Mercury Air Centers, Inertial Airline Services and Nextant Aerospace. Today, Kenn is the principal of Directional Aviation Capital, a private investment firm whose vision and experience bring a unique understanding to financing and enhancing the value of business aviation assets.
Kenn has been honored as an Ernst & Young Entrepreneur of Year in 2000 and has been named one of the most influential people in aviation by Aviation International News. In 2010 Kenn received the Harvard Business School's Dively Entrepreneurship Award and recently was the youngest recipient of the prestigious William Ong Award for extraordinary achievement and extended meritorious service to the general aviation industry.
Kenn is a graduate of The University of Notre Dame and The Cleveland Marshall School of Law. He holds an airline transport pilot license with extensive international experience and was Governor William Clinton's pilot when he ran for President in 1992.
Michael Rossi, Chief Financial Officer
Mike Rossi began his aviation career at Corporate Wings in 1984 and has spent the last 25 years developing innovative business strategies within the industry. Mike also served as the President of Inertial Airline Services through 2001.
Today Mike is a principal in Directional Capital, which invests in and operates various segments of General Aviation: Charter, Management, Fractional, Aircraft Maintenance and FBO's.
Mike's other business interests include involvement with the accounting firm Rossi, Schlotter & Co., CPA which has assisted many businesses in the areas of planning and growth.
A graduate of John Carroll University, Mike is a Certified Public Accountant and holds a Series 7 License.
Adam Hohulin, Vice President, Service Operations
In this role, Adam is responsible for the management of Sentient's Client Services, Flight Operations, Field Operations, Flight Safety and Flight Planning Teams. Adam comes to Sentient from the fractional provider Flight Options, where he was the Director of OCC and accountable for the daily operations of over 210 aircraft. Before both Flight Options and Sentient, Adam spent 8 years as a professional pilot flying both turboprop and jet aircraft under Part 135 and 121.
Adam received his B.S in Aeronautical Science with a minor in Air Traffic Control from Embry Riddle Aeronautical University.
Adam joined Sentient in 2006.
Charles Starkowsky, Chief Safety Officer
In this role, Charles is responsible for the management of Sentient and PrivateJets.com's safety programs as well as working directly with the company's Independent Safety Advisory Board. Prior to Sentient, Charles handled ground security and training for Midwest Airlines.
Before Midwest, Charles held the position of Flight Instructor at Alpha One Flight School in Plymouth, MA. Charles is a Certified Flight Instructor with both Land and Sea Ratings.
Charles received his B.S. in Aviation Science from Bridgewater State College, as well as a B.A. from the University of Nebraska-Lincoln.
Charles joined Sentient in June, 2004.
